Uiuiuiui. Maybe people should not install those packages currently. Or if
they do, please backup the hurd versions of those binaries.
shellutils: uptime is not included in the package (under Debian, it is
provided by procps, which is linux specific)
su is indeed in the package. I will remove it and upload a new
version.
fileutils: Yes, sync is included. I will remove it and upload a new version.

Thanks for your report, (btw, can't the sources be merged or so?)
I assume you mean adding Hurd support to shellutils/fileutils. Well I
don't think that's appropriate. `su' is a totally different beast on
the Hurd, and much more powerful. BTW, keep in mind that you can't do
`su -c COMMAND' to execute COMMAND as root, I don't know if any debian
scripts use this. `uptime' comes almost for free (it is a shell
script that calls `w -u'. `sync' is an almost trivial program, but
including it in fileutils would mean we lose the nice `argp' parsing.
I will ask Jim Meyering if it is possible to not install the programs
on the Hurd.
